The Washington Post confirmed that Israeli military dragged an American Palestinian from his vehicle, blindfolded, gagged, and handcuffed him as he died in their detention on Jan. 12.
Citing a Hebrew-language report, the Post said that Israeli soldiers did not provide medical assistance to 78-year-old Omar Assad, despite the presence of an army medic.
It revealed a leaked summary of an Israeli Defense Forces’ probe into Assad’s death.
Israeli human rights group B’Tselem tweeted, “This is a policy: Israel does not prosecute those responsible for harming Palestinians, thus making their lives miserable.”
